Identify the slope and the y-intercept in the equation y = -3/4x + 3. Please make sure to say which is the slope and which is th

e y-intercept.

Answer:

the y -intercpt is the 3

the slope is -3/4

Step-by-step explanation:

this is because the 3 is the starting point on the y-axis and the slope is -3/4 because you are going down 3 to the right 4 ---hope this helps

Use the sum of cubes factoring rule

a^3 + b^3 = (a+b)(a^2 - ab + b^2)

to transform the left hand side into the right hand side.

\frac { \sin^{3} \theta + \cos^{3} \theta } { \sin \theta + \cos \theta } = 1 - \sin \theta \cdot \cos \theta\\\\\frac { (\sin \theta + \cos \theta)(\sin^2 \theta - \sin \theta \cdot \cos\theta + \cos^2 \theta) } { \sin \theta + \cos \theta } = 1 - \sin \theta \cdot \cos \theta\\\\

\sin^2 \theta - \sin \theta \cdot \cos\theta + \cos^2 \theta = 1 - \sin \theta \cdot \cos \theta\\\\(\sin^2 \theta + \cos^2\theta)- \sin \theta \cdot \cos\theta = 1 - \sin \theta \cdot \cos \theta\\\\1- \sin \theta \cdot \cos\theta = 1 - \sin \theta \cdot \cos \theta \ \ \checkmark\\\\

Throughout the entire process, the right hand side stayed the same.

On the last step, I used the pythagorean identity.

A circular swimming pool has a radius of 15 ft. There is a path all around that pool that is three feet wide.
Romashka-Z-Leto [24]

Answer:

Circumference(C) of the circle is given by:

C = 2 \pi r

where, r is the radius of the circle.

As per the statement:

A circular swimming pool has a radius of 15 ft.

⇒radius of the pool(r) = 15 ft

There is a path all around that pool that is three feet wide.

⇒radius of the outer edge of the path around the pool(r') = 15 +3 = 18 ft

Substitute these in the formula we have;

C = 2 \pi r'

⇒C = 2 \cdot 3.14 \cdot 18 = 113.04 ft

Therefore, the circumference of the outer edge of the path around the pool is, 113.04 ft
